Mastering the Art of the Chicken Dash: Core Gameplay Mechanics

At its heart, the gameplay of a chicken crossing game revolves around precise timing and pattern recognition. The road is populated with a constant stream of cars, trucks, and other vehicles moving at varying speeds. The player’s sole control is over the chicken – initiating its movement across the road. The challenge lies in identifying gaps in the traffic and timing the chicken's dash to exploit those brief moments of safety. Early levels often feature slower-moving vehicles and wider gaps, allowing players to acclimate to the mechanics. However, as the game progresses, the difficulty ramps up significantly.

Vehicles begin to travel at increased speeds, appearing more frequently and with less predictable patterns. New obstacles may be introduced, such as motorcycles weaving between lanes or even emergency vehicles requiring quick reactions. Successfully navigating these increasingly complex scenarios requires not only fast reflexes but also a degree of strategic thinking. Players learn to anticipate the movements of vehicles, predict potential hazards, and plan their crossings accordingly. The scoring system typically rewards consecutive successful crossings, encouraging players to take risks for higher scores.

Strategies for Survival: Becoming a Road-Crossing Pro

While much of the game relies on quick reflexes, a strategic approach can significantly improve your chances of survival and boost your score. One effective technique is to observe traffic patterns before initiating a crossing. Pay attention to the speed and spacing of vehicles in each lane. Rather than blindly rushing forward, wait for optimal gaps to appear. Don’t be afraid to pause and reassess the situation if the timing isn’t right. Sometimes, patience is more rewarding than impulsiveness. Learning to anticipate vehicle movements is crucial for long-term success.

Another important strategy is to focus on the lanes with the least amount of traffic. While crossing multiple lanes may seem like a faster route to the other side, it also increases the risk of collision. Prioritize safety over speed, especially in the later stages of the game. Furthermore, be mindful of the background and any visual cues that might indicate an upcoming vehicle. Train your eyes to scan the entire screen frequently, rather than focusing solely on the immediate path ahead.

The Evolution of Chicken-Crossing Games

The basic premise of controlling a chicken across a road has been around for decades, originating from the classic arcade game Frogger. However, the modern iterations, like those readily available on mobile platforms, have evolved significantly. Early versions were often limited by the technology of the time, featuring simple graphics and limited gameplay options. Today’s games boast vibrant visuals, enhanced sound effects, and a wider range of features, such as power-ups, unlockable characters, and online leaderboards.

The rise of mobile gaming has played a significant role in the resurgence of this genre. The simple, addictive gameplay is perfectly suited for short bursts of play on smartphones and tablets. Developers have capitalized on this by creating games that are easy to pick up and play, but difficult to master. The integration of social features, such as the ability to share scores with friends, has further enhanced the game's appeal and fostered a sense of competition. Many games now incorporate in-app purchases, allowing players to unlock new content or remove advertisements.
